Dicalcium phosphate (E341) for example, is frequently used in the manufacturing of tablets as a flow agent, it stops powdered products from lumping together during processing. Turkey remains the largest dicalcium phosphate consuming country worldwide, accounting for 44% of total volume. Moreover, dicalcium phosphate consumption in Turkey ex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est consumer, China, fivefold. The third position in this ranking was taken by Brazil, with a 4.6% share.

Monocalcium phosphate (MCP) 22.6. 84. Monocalcium phosphate is a powder of medium hygroscopicity (granules 0.2-1.4 mm in size) - white or grey colour, and easily soluble in a water environment.
